The Phenomenon: From Simple Generation to Intelligent Management
Think of your traditional solar setup. Panels on the roof, an inverter, and a meter. When the sun is out, you power your home or business and maybe feed excess back to the grid. At night or on cloudy days, you draw from the utility. This one-way relationship leaves you vulnerable to peak tariffs, grid outages, and significant energy waste. The modern concept, often associated with terms like Spenomatic Solar Limited, signifies a closed-loop, smart system. It's an integrated ecosystem where solar generation, battery storage, and AI-driven energy management work in concert to maximize self-consumption, provide backup power, and even generate revenue through grid services.

The Data: Why Intelligent Storage is Non-Negotiable
The numbers paint a compelling picture. According to the International Energy Agency (IEA), solar PV is set to become the largest source of global electricity capacity by 2027. However, the U.S. Energy Information Administration notes that without storage, up to 30% of generated solar energy can go unused on-site, depending on consumption patterns. Furthermore, commercial entities face demand charges—fees based on their highest power draw in a billing period—which can constitute up to 50% of their electricity bill. An intelligent battery system can shave these peaks, delivering immediate and substantial cost savings.
| Challenge | Impact Without Storage | Solution with Intelligent Storage |
|---|---|---|
| Solar Intermittency | Unreliable power, grid dependency at night | 24/7 clean power supply |
| High Demand Charges | Peak usage spikes driving 30-50% of bills | Peak shaving, flattening energy draw |
| Grid Outages | Operational downtime, data loss, revenue hit | Seamless backup power transition |
| Excess Solar Energy | Sold back to grid at low feed-in tariffs | Stored for high-value self-use |
Case Study: Boosting Resilience and ROI for a German *Mittelstand* Company
Let's ground this in a real European example. A mid-sized automotive parts manufacturer in Bavaria, Germany, had a 500 kW rooftop solar array. Despite significant generation, they faced two major issues: crippling demand charges and no protection against increasing grid instability. Their goal was to achieve near-energy autonomy and control costs.
They partnered with Highjoule to deploy a turnkey solution centered on our HPS Series Commercial Battery System. The installation included:
- Two HPS-300 units (600 kWh total storage capacity)
- Highjoule's proprietary Energy Management System (EMS) with AI forecasting
- Advanced grid-interactive inverters for millisecond-response
The system was configured for peak shaving, time-of-use optimization, and backup power for critical production lines. The results after 12 months were striking:
- 42% reduction in monthly demand charges, leading to annual savings of €68,000.
- On-site solar self-consumption increased from 55% to over 90%.
- The facility seamlessly rode through three grid outages, preventing an estimated €120,000 in production losses.
- The project's simple payback period was calculated at under 5 years, a strong ROI for a 20+ year asset.

Why Battery Chemistry and Software Matter
Not all batteries are created equal. Highjoule's commitment to LFP chemistry is a deliberate choice for safety (thermal stability) and cycle life (often over 6,000 cycles). But the true intelligence lies in the software. Our EMS uses weather data, consumption history, and tariff schedules to predict and optimize every energy flow.
